Christ's Sacrifice

Christ's sacrifice was truly enough...
to cleanse us all with His blood and conquer death;
and His resurrection was one of the first triumphs,
shaking up Jerusalem's burial ground at sunrise!


The skeptics still stare at the cross on Calvary...
with the image of a flagellated body,
not discerning that He is still divine:
doubting that His weakened voice will arise! 


There's the wander:  the incredible sight, not the mystery;
the heavy tomb's stone is removed by angels so mighty!
